I've seen these posted on three different sites. Whether they are all made by the same guy, I don't know. But, I've noticed more than one flaw in their design. The most obvious one - looking at the bar from the rear (at the rounded portion that turns up), the OEM bar has a definite upward curve to it while the repro bar (pictured below it) has none.
